>  > > > I've obtained USB thermometer and want to make it usable with 
>  > > > FreeBSD. It identifies itself as:
>  > > > kernel: ugen0: vendor 0x4348 USB-SER!, rev 1.10/2.50, addr 2
>  > > > 
>  > > > Under Windows it looks like standard COM-port. When I try to use some 
>  > > > existing drivers like ucycom or uplcom it gives no effect. How can 
>  > > > this device be used under FreeBSD?
>  > > 
>  > > It appears to need the uchcom driver, which is in CURRENT but not yet 
>  > > in 6 or 7. See this thread:
>  > > 
>  > > http://lists.freebsd.org/pipermail/freebsd-stable/2008-February/040872.html
